Understanding AI-Powered Chat Interfaces in Education
AI-powered chat interfaces represent a significant leap forward in educational technology. These platforms utilize natural language processing and machine learning algorithms to understand and respond to user queries with precision and context. For educators, these tools can serve as valuable resources for lesson planning, providing insights into quadratic services and related mathematical concepts. Students can benefit from interactive learning experiences, receiving instant answers to their questions and gaining a deeper understanding of complex topics. Families can also engage with these platforms to support their children's education, fostering a collaborative environment that extends beyond the classroom.
